#15ece4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#15ece4 is composed of 8.2% red, 92.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.4%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 177.8 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 50.4%. #15ece4 color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#00d9c9.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

● #15ece4 color description : Vivid cyan.
The hexadecimal color #15ece4 has RGB values of R:21, G:236,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.03,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 1436900.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#effefd is the lightest one.
